A 27-year-old man consulting in the emergency room for an acute facial paralysis with deafness and vertigo for 4 days. Physical examination shows clustered vesicles in the external auditory canal without any oral involvement.

This single‐center retrospective cohort study on 300 all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plant recipients from January 2017 to May 2020, in which posaconazole modified release was the most common primary antifungal prophylaxis, demonstrated a breakthrough invasive fungal disease (bIFD) rate of 9%, with associated significant all‐cause mortality at ...

A key role in the treatment of herpesviral infections is played by modified nucleosides and their predecessors - acyclovir, its L-valine ester (valaciclovir) and famciclovir (prodrug of penciclovir).
